Step 1: Understand RTP Values
RTP is a critical metric that indicates the percentage of wagered money a game will pay back to players over time. Here’s how to compare RTP for Live Dealer Games and RNG Games:
- Live Dealer Games: Typically, these games have an RTP ranging from 95% to 99%. Factors such as dealer skill and game type can influence this value.
- RNG Games: These often feature RTP percentages between 92% and 97%. Slot games generally fall at the lower end, while table games can reach higher percentages.

Step 3: Evaluate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ements dictate how many times you must play through your bonus before withdrawing any winnings. Here’s how they compare:
- Live Dealer Games:
- Wagering requirements can be higher, often making it harder to convert bonuses into cash.
- Check for games with lower contribution percentages; for instance, not all Live Dealer Games may contribute 100% toward wagering.
- RNG Games:
- Wagering requirements are generally more favorable, providing a better path to cashing out winnings.
- Slots usually contribute 100%, while table games may contribute less, around 10% to 20%.
